## Tuning

Quick note before you dig into the diff: the Larkspur update channel is deliberately conservative. Devices in the Wrenfield fleet poll on a jittered schedule, and we throttle rollout waves so a bad firmware build can't brick everything at once. If you're tempted to bump these numbers, please flag it in review — we got burned once already. The constants currently shipped are listed below.

tuning table, kawep-tawif:
CAPS = {
    "olidor": 80,
    "belion": 7,
    "quenys": 225,
    "druox": 839,
    "fraath": 482,
}

# Service Accounts: String Extraction

The `extract-i18n` script pulls translatable strings from all Bramblewick repos and pushes them to the Glossa service. It runs under the `i18n-extractor` service account. Do not run it under your personal account; Glossa rate-limits individual users aggressively. The account has write access to the staging catalog only. Set the token in your shell before invoking the script. The current staging token is below.

API key for kahap-kafog: zpat15_6qzxZ7YR8aDwjmp

**14:22 — Pickwise optimizer back online.** After the route-scoring service at the Coldbrook warehouse choked on oversized batch jobs, we rolled forward to the hotfix and pick lists started generating normally again. Support folks: any tickets filed before 14:22 can be closed as resolved. If a customer reports stale routes after that, escalate. The hotfix build is stamped below.

session token of kagup-hahaf = htk3_2b8